Subject: Memtrace cut-over complete

Team,

Cut-over to Memtrace v2 for GPU memory profiling finished last night. Old v1 agents are disabled; any tickets referencing v1 dashboards should be closed as resolved-by-migration. Sampling overhead is now under 2% and allocation traces include kernel names. Known gap: profiles older than 30 days were not migrated. Point customers at the v2 docs for setup questions. For reference when troubleshooting, the agent now runs with the following configuration.

settings of bagaf-bawip:
[aldax]
port = 5000
region = south-4
host = aldax.brasklabs.corp
team = brivan
timeout_ms = 2000
retries = 2

**Q: Why did Tidybranch delete a branch that still had an open draft PR?**

Tidybranch treats draft pull requests as inactive if they've had no pushes for 60 days, a deliberate choice made after the Quarrel repo accumulated 400 stale drafts. Deleted branches are recoverable for 30 days via the restore command. For the sync: the retention settings and per-repo exemption list are maintained on the page below.

operations page: https://confluence.lumicsys.internal/projects/display/projects/display

Handover: user-module split (Orvane monolith)

To the release manager — extraction of the user module into the Lanterly service is at feature-flag stage. Migrations are staged; do not run them before the Tuesday cutover. Rollback scripts live in the release folder. If the staging vault locks during cutover, unlock it with the recovery passphrase noted below.

unlock words, fafog-tajop: fendor-kasix

## Approvals: CalMesh Sync Conflict

Quick heads-up for the weekly sync: the CalMesh connector keeps double-booking rooms when two invites land within the same minute. We've got a fix queued (dedupe on event fingerprint), but it touches the scheduling core, so it needs an approval before Thursday's release train. Staging looks clean after two days of soak. If nobody objects in the sync, we'll merge right after. The approval for this change sits with:

signatory, yahog-badug: Quenix Ulaael